Patents by Inventor Petr Trifonov

Petr Trifonov has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 8112695
    Abstract: Irregular LDPC codes have a construction which allows one to obtain a number of codes with different length from a single prototype code with a parity check matrix given by H=[Hz Hi], where Hz specifies the well-known zigzag pattern in the corresponding Tanner graph. The parity check matrices for longer codes are obtained as [Hz??diag(Hi, . . . , Hi)], where Hz? specifies a longer zigzag pattern depending on the number of matrices Hi used, and ? represents some permutation. This allows one to construct the decoder for a longer code by reusing hardware components developed for decoding the prototype code.
    Type: Grant
    Filed: April 26, 2007
    Date of Patent: February 7, 2012
    Assignee: Nokia Siemens Networks GmbH & Co. KG
    Inventors: Elena Costa, Egon Schulz, Petr Trifonov
  • Patent number: 8054740
    Abstract: Prior to transferring to a radio communication system, at least one data block is encoded according to predetermined quality-of-service requirements with the aid of a first code. Subsequently, the data block, encoded by the first code, is further encoded according to the radio transmission properties of a usable radio transmission source with the aid of a second code.
    Type: Grant
    Filed: April 25, 2006
    Date of Patent: November 8, 2011
    Assignee: Nokia Siemens Networks GmbH & Co. KG
    Inventors: Elena Costa, Egon Schulz, Petr Trifonov
  • Publication number: 20090204876
    Abstract: Irregular LDPC codes have a construction which allows one to obtain a number of codes with different length from a single prototype code with a parity check matrix given by H=[Hz Hi], where Hz specifies the well-known zigzag pattern in the corresponding Tanner graph. The parity check matrices for longer codes are obtained as [Hz? ? diag(Hi, . . . , Hi)], where Hz? specifies a longer zigzag pattern depending on the number of matrices Hi used, and ? represents some permutation. This allows one to construct the decoder for a longer code by reusing hardware components developed for decoding the prototype code.
    Type: Application
    Filed: April 26, 2007
    Publication date: August 13, 2009
    Inventors: Elena Costa, Egon Schulz, Petr Trifonov
  • Publication number: 20090147764
    Abstract: Prior to transferring to a radio communication system, at least one data block is encoded according to predetermined quality-of-service requirements with the aid of a first code. Subsequently, the data block, encoded by the first code, is further encoded according to the radio transmission properties of a usable radio transmission source with the aid of a second code.
    Type: Application
    Filed: April 25, 2006
    Publication date: June 11, 2009
    Inventors: Elena Costa, Egon Schulz, Petr Trifonov